The first book to show is ‘Red Light, Green Light’, written by Anastasia Suen and published by Harcourt a few years ago.
A fun rhyming text and easy to illustrate, I tried to experiment with different coloured outlines as well as trying to capture views of traffic and landscape that children wouldn’t normally see, or they might see on TV. Up to that point It was difficult for me to change my style of painting which had become very recognisable. The difficulty was in persuading publishers to allow me to change.
I believe this book was only published in the US. One of the first ideas for an image in this book is the one below. I’ve never been in a helicopter but the bird’s eye view of a city seems to be one of the most used in cinema and television and we all take it for granted.
